Transaction ecf2d70d733cf22f44b39123242313222523d9f85bb0650fc33d19e537ffddb6
1 Input
2 Outputs
- ecf2d70d733cf22f44b39123242313222523d9f85bb0650fc33d19e537ffddb6:0
- ecf2d70d733cf22f44b39123242313222523d9f85bb0650fc33d19e537ffddb6:1
value 3129
address 3P13ioZraSRBLeoZU45HoDt6bbTHdB7KYh
value 45609
address 187SXwntRHwgimBN7QBoXMbuE8qMghRRPP